游戏UI(User Interface)设计是游戏开发中非常重要的一环,它负责呈现游戏的界面、信息展示、交互逻辑和用户体验。UI设计不仅仅是视觉上的呈现,还涉及到交互、信息传达、美观度和功能性等多个方面。
一、游戏UI设计的定义
游戏UI设计是指在游戏开发过程中,为玩家提供信息展示、操作指引、游戏状态、游戏内交互等视觉和交互元素的设计工作。
二、游戏UI设计的主要内容
1. 游戏界面(Game UI)
- 游戏标题栏:显示游戏名称、版本、版权等信息。
- 游戏状态栏:显示当前游戏状态(如“游戏开始”、“游戏结束”、“暂停”等)。
- 时间/计时器:显示剩余时间、游戏时长等。
- 分数/生命值/能量值:显示玩家当前的得分、生命值、金币数等。
- 地图/场景切换:显示当前场景或地图的切换状态。
2. 游戏内界面(In-Game UI)
- 角色/单位界面:显示角色属性、技能、装备等。
- 技能/动作界面:显示技能图标、技能冷却时间、技能使用提示等。
- 战斗界面:显示攻击、防御、血条、伤害值等。
- 菜单界面:如游戏设置、音效、画质、退出游戏等。
3. 信息展示界面
- 提示信息:如“你已获得XX点”、“敌人靠近”、“技能冷却中”等。
- 任务/目标提示:显示当前任务、目标、进度等。
- 排行榜/成就系统:显示玩家的排名、成就、奖励等。
4. 交互界面
- 按钮/选项卡:如“开始游戏”、“设置”、“退出”等。
- 滑动条/选择框:用于调整游戏难度、音量、画质等。
- 动画/特效:如技能释放动画、UI元素的动态效果等。
三、游戏UI设计的关键要素
1. 视觉设计
- 色彩搭配:符合游戏主题的色彩,增强沉浸感。
- 字体选择:清晰易读,符合游戏风格(如卡通风、写实风)。
- 图标设计:简洁、直观,符合游戏逻辑。
2. 交互设计
- 操作流畅性:按钮、菜单等操作要直观、响应迅速。
- 反馈机制:操作后要有视觉或听觉反馈(如点击特效、音效)。
- 可操作性:用户能轻松理解并操作UI元素。
3. 信息传达
- 信息清晰:关键信息要突出显示,避免信息过载。
- 信息层级:通过颜色、大小、位置等区分重要信息和次要信息。
- 可读性:字体大小、行距、对比度要适中,便于阅读。
4. 风格统一
- 游戏风格一致性:保持游戏整体风格(如卡通、写实、赛博朋克等)。
- 品牌一致性:UI设计要与游戏品牌、LOGO、主题保持一致。
四、游戏UI设计的常见类型
| 类型 | 说明 |
|---|---|
| 主界面 | 游戏启动、游戏开始、游戏结束等主界面 |
| 战斗界面 | 战斗状态、技能释放、角色属性等 |
| 菜单界面 | 游戏设置、音效、画质、退出等 |
| 任务界面 | 任务目标、进度、奖励等 |
| 排行榜界面 | 玩家排名、成就、奖励等 |
| HUD(Head-Up Display) | 用于显示关键信息的界面(如血条、分数、时间等) |
五、游戏UI设计的工具和软件
- Figma:用于UI设计,支持多平台协作。
- Adobe XD:用于原型设计和UI设计。
- Sketch:适合设计专业UI界面。
- Unity/Unreal Engine:用于游戏开发,内置UI系统。
- Blender:用于UI动画设计。
六、游戏UI设计的重要性
- 提升用户体验:让玩家更容易理解游戏规则、操作和状态。
- 增强沉浸感:通过视觉和交互设计,让玩家感觉身临其境。
- 提高游戏可玩性:通过清晰的UI,玩家能更轻松地进行游戏。
- 优化游戏性能:合理的UI设计可以减少资源浪费,提升游戏性能。
七、总结
游戏UI设计是游戏开发中不可或缺的一部分,它不仅影响玩家的视觉体验,也影响游戏的可玩性和整体质量。优秀的UI设计需要兼顾美观、功能性和交互性,同时要符合游戏的主题和风格。
如果你有具体的游戏类型(如RPG、MMORPG、动作游戏等),我可以为你提供更针对性的UI设计建议。